    "Death Eyes!" Written by Howard Mackie. Art by Mark Texeira. Ghost Rider raids an arms warehouse, looking for Deathwatch. The next morning, Dan recognizes Deathwatch presiding over the grand opening of his office building. While Deathwatch receives a financial update on his criminal ventures from Beck, Dan arrives at the building and flirts with Renée. That night, on a date with Renée, Dan's efforts to investigate Deathwatch are interrupted when Stacy encounters them. Later, Dan calls Renée at her apartment. Deathwatch, who has bugged his employees' phones, learns of the relationship and sends ninjas to kill Renée. When the ninjas attack, Dan races over and rescues Renée, taking her to Jack's. As Dan leaves the house, ninjas knocking him out. When the ninjas assault the house, Jack calls the police, and Stacy responds, killing three ninjas. Dan transforms into Ghost Rider and defeats the ninjas. He ignores Jack's efforts to arrest him, and goes to the office tower. Ghost Rider charges into the lobby on his skull-cycle, and encounters Deathwatch on a video monitor. From his limo outside, Deathwatch bids goodbye to Ghost Rider and detonates a bomb, destroying the building. 32 pages, FC. Cover price $1.75.

    "Transformations in Pain!" Guest starring Daredevil. Written by Howard Mackie. Art by Bret Blevins and Fred Fredericks. The demonic succubus visits Henry Bronson, sleeping in a Hell's Kitchen homeless shelter, feeding off his life force as a prelude to targeting ghost rider. His dying agonies wake the next beds resident, Calvin Zabo, who rants about killing everyone when he becomes Mr. Hyde again. Meanwhile, in Caretaker's basement Dan and Caretaker watch Suicide's skeleton healing. Dan leaves to head home, but is attacked outside by Succubus; transforming into Ghost Rider, he drives her off, then changes back to Dan. No longer sure what triggers his changes, or who attacked him, and suspecting Caretaker might know, he turns to go back inside, but the basement doorway has vanished. At that moment a weakened Succubus tries to drain a derelict outside the shelter, but Daredevil intervenes. She flees inside, choosing to feed off the Zabo instead, inadvertently triggering his change in to Hyde, and he throws her out the window. Witnessing this, Daredevil scoops up the stunt Succubus and flees, with Hyde pursuing. Dan spots the running battle, but it struck by flying debris, and when Hyde turns his attention towards the fallen biker, Daredevil drop Succubus to defend Dan. As Hyde and Daredevil clash, Succubus attacks Dan, who changes back and forth to Ghost Rider as she drains him. Leaping away from Hyde, Daredevil targets Succubus, and when Hyde tries to attack them both, Ghost Rider intercepts; unfazed by Hyde's blows, Ghost Rider ends the bout with his penance stare, then becomes Dan again. Daredevil stuns Succubus, and helps Dan escape as the police arrive. As the cops close in, Succubus drains Hyde's energy, insisting that Ghost Rider must belong to her master, Nightmare. 32 pages, FC. Cover price $1.75.
